Scouting the Rising Stars
While established players like Pulisic and McKennie are expected to lead the charge for the USMNT, there are several rising stars who have caught the attention of fans and analysts alike. One such player is Brenden Aaronson, a dynamic midfielder who has impressed with his vision, creativity, and work rate. Aaronson’s ability to drive the play forward and create scoring opportunities makes him a valuable asset for the team.
Another player to watch is Josh Sargent, a talented striker who has shown great potential in front of goal. Sargent’s composure, finishing ability, and movement off the ball make him a constant threat to opposing defenses. With the right service and support, Sargent could be a key player for the USMNT in the upcoming tournaments.
Dual-National Dilemma
The inclusion of dual-national players in the USMNT player pool adds a unique dimension to the selection process. Players like Sergino Dest, who was born in the Netherlands, and Yunus Musah, who has represented England at youth levels, bring international experience and different playing styles to the team. Pochettino must carefully weigh the value these players bring against the potential challenges of integrating them into the squad.
While the decision to represent the United States is ultimately a personal one for each player, the competition for spots on the national team roster is fierce. Dual-national players must prove their commitment to the team and demonstrate their ability to adapt to Pochettino’s tactics and playing philosophy.
